Task
On a corner plot in the historical centre of Saint-Vith, a four-storey mixed-use building was to be built. The owner cooperative sought a project manager to act as their independent representative on site, without daily presence themselves. The complexity lay less in the building structure than in the urban setting and the owners' demand for schedule and cost reliability.
Approach
MSX accompanied the project from permit planning through to key handover. Step one was consolidating the concept with the architecture office and clearing building-law questions with the municipality. Then trades were tendered individually, compared and awarded, with particular attention to firms whose logistics could function in the tight inner-city situation. During construction, weekly on-site coordination, monthly reports to the owners.
Outcome
The building was handed over on schedule in summer 2024. All 18 apartments were leased at handover, the three commercial units secured by pre-leases. The owner cooperative kept the fee budget across a 24-month construction time, without notable change orders.
